1. Practitioner
2. Practitioner.identifier
Definition

An identifier that applies to this person in this role.

An identifier - identifies some entity uniquely and unambiguously. Typically this is used for business identifiers.

NoteThis is a business identifier, not a resource identifier (see discussion)
Must Supporttrue
SlicingThis element introduces a set of slices on Practitioner.identifier. The slices are unordered and Open, and can be differentiated using the following discriminators:
  • pattern @ type

5. Practitioner.name
Control10..* This element is affected by the following invariants: au-core-prac-01
Must Supporttrue
InvariantsDefined on this element
au-core-prac-01: At least text or family name shall be present (: text.exists() or family.exists())

7. Practitioner.address
Definition

Address(es) of the practitioner that are not role specific (typically home address). Work addresses are not typically entered in this property as they are usually role dependent.

An address expressed using postal conventions (as opposed to GPS or other location definition formats). This data type may be used to convey addresses for use in delivering mail as well as for visiting locations which might not be valid for mail delivery. There are a variety of postal address formats defined around the world.

Must Supporttrue
